In early June, UNC head coach Roy Williams joined the College Basketball Today podcast with Jon Rothstein and was asked about coaching during a pandemic and whether he would feel comfortable coaching without a vaccine. "I can't say I am going to be comfortable because I don't know what it is going to look like," Coach Williams said.
